I have a Prusa i3 MK3S+ that I built but still need to use. I like Prusa because their stuff is open source, both hardware and software, and you can buy replacement parts easily for repair. The printers are also upgradeable and have accessories, such as the multi material upgrade.

They are pricey, especially shipping and import taxes. According to the research I did to decide which 3D printer to buy, I found the Prusa printers are a good choice for beginners if you are willing to do some fiddling and can afford it.
